We’re happy to discuss hybrid, part-time and flexible working hours, patterns and locations to suit you and our business.About the OpportunityOur Structural Solutions Capability is part of our wider Transportation business, we take pride in delivering technically complex schemes across the UK and internationally. Our large and diverse team has earned an enviable reputation within the consultancy sector through portfolio of high-profile projects with clients that include High Speed 2, National Highways, Network Rail, Welsh Government, National Contractors and Local Authorities.As a key member of our team, you will support our transition to a solutions provider, transforming how we deliver through the implementation of new technologies and lean, digital processes, to increase efficiency and add value for our clients. With a focus on sustainability and decarbonisation, you will utilise your highly developed technical engineering, interpersonal and organisational skills in supporting the delivery of structural solutions on highways, rail, aviation, energy and power projects.You will be responsible for project delivery and undertake the role of technical/discipline lead on a range of bridge and structural related projects:

  • Lead and mentor teams on tasks such as structural analysis, feasibility studies, tender designs, detailed designs and the production of contract documents and technical reports.
  • Use your knowledge and skills in to lead a team and other disciplines in providing an integrated service to clients
  • Proactively identifying and implementing innovative solutions through leveraging data, automation, lean and standardisation to improve efficiency/productivity and project outcomes.
  • Work with our UK and Global Integrated Delivery teams to best use our resources and ensure efficient and successful delivery.

Let’s build for a brighter future together. If you want to join a team invested in you, your success and the global community – join our Structural Solutions Group.Here’s what you’ll need:

  • A degree in Civil or Structural Engineering (or a related discipline)
  • A professional qualification
  • Excellent communication, collaboration and time management skills
  • Project management and leadership skills related to bridge design (or other disciplines)
  • Strong technical design and practical problem-solving skills

Candidates may have a background in bridge design, however, we are equally interested to hear from candidates from other disciplines and industries.
We are particularly interested to hear from candidates with experience in asset management, structures renewals and post-tensioned structures, including post-tensioned special inspections (PTSI).Our CultureOur values stand on a foundation of safety, integrity, inclusion and diversity.
